SQL Injection in Hoosk

CVE-2025-25991

SQL Injection vulnerability in hooskcms v.1.7.1 allows a remote attacker to obtain sensitive information via the /install/index.php component.

Vulnerability class: SQL Injection

EPSS: 0.002 (15.3th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.

CVSS v3 metric

CVSS v3 base score 5.1 (Medium).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N.

Affected products

  • Hoosk — versions 1.7.1
